Bradford Rovers and the Northwest Overland Society would like to extend an invitation to any interested BC Roverlander members to attend a Tech Session on "Axle and CV Joint Repair / Maintenance (D1/RRC/Defender and D2)". Bradford Rovers is just over the border on the North end of Bellingham, WA.
Damage to CVs and axles is a common occurrence on vehicles fitted with oversized tires, lockers, or even Electronic Traction Control (ETC); especially on vehicles that are regularly used offroad. Come learn how to maintain and repair your CVs/axles as well as strategies to get yourself home if something breaks on the trail.
